Auditing the hype for structural integrity. Let’s get technical. The most immediate vulnerability is in the Ethereum virtual machine’s signature verification precompile (ECRECOVER). It uses ECDSA on secp256k1. A sufficiently powerful quantum computer using Shor’s algorithm could derive private keys from public ones in polynomial time. The fix is not trivial: moving to a quantum-safe signature scheme requires a hard fork or a compatibility layer. Layer-2 sequencers, as I have argued before, are essentially single centralized nodes. Adding quantum resistance to them is a distraction—the real bottleneck is the mainnet. However, the narrative is already shifting. Collateral damage is a feature, not a bug. The real victims of the quantum narrative shift will be projects that ignore the timeline. Old-school Bitcoin maximalists who argue that “quantum is not a threat because we can hard fork” are missing the point: the cost of coordination for a hard fork on a network with entrenched mining interests is enormous. The Ethereum merge was a titanic effort; a quantum-proof hard fork would be orders of magnitude more complex. Meanwhile, Google’s mandate will force every cloud-dependent project to upgrade or be cut off. That is not a distant scenario—it is a 2029 deadline. The tether is already under tension.
